2004 AIME I Problem 12

Let S be the set of ordered pairs (x, y) such that 0 < x \le 1, 0<y\le 1, and \left \lfloor{\log_2{\left(\frac 1x\right)}}\right \rfloor and \left \lfloor{\log_5{\left(\frac 1y\right)}}\right \rfloor are both even. Given that the area of the graph of S is m/n, where m and n are relatively prime positive integers, find m+n. The notation \left \lfloor{z}\right \rfloor denotes the greatest integer that is less than or equal to z.
